Woodstown Boro-1715, NJ — Water Quality Report

Woodstown Boro-1715's drinking water received a grade of B+ (82.3 out of 100), indicating good water quality. The city's 1 water system serves approximately 4,455 residents using groundwater.

Lead levels were measured at 2.3 ppb (90th percentile), well within EPA limits. UCMR 5 testing detected 1 PFAS compound in the water supply.

The system has 131 violations on record, including 1 health-based violation. 9 remain unresolved.

Where does Woodstown Boro-1715's water come from?

Woodstown Boro-1715's drinking water comes from groundwater (wells), supplied by 1 water system serving approximately 4,455 people. Groundwater is generally less susceptible to surface contamination but can contain naturally occurring contaminants like arsenic, radon, and nitrate. Nearby water bodies include Raccoon Creek At Wrights Mill (river), Raccoon Creek Near Swedesboro (river), Salem River At Woodstown (river).

Drought conditions

D2 — severe drought

Salem County is currently in D2 (severe drought) per the U.S. Drought Monitor (week of May 5, 2026). Drought can elevate disinfection-byproduct (TTHM/HAA5) levels and taste/odor issues as utilities draw from lower reservoirs.

Where Woodstown Boro-1715's water comes from

Groundwater

Woodstown Boro-1715's drinking water is drawn from underground aquifers through wells.

Groundwater is naturally filtered through rock and soil layers, generally requiring less treatment than surface water. However, it can contain naturally occurring contaminants like arsenic, radon, and minerals.

Agricultural activity, septic systems, and industrial operations near well fields can introduce nitrates, pesticides, and volatile organic compounds.

The system is operated by local government ownership and serves approximately 4,455 people through 1 water system.
